Rhodiola

Also known as: Rhodiola rosea, Golden Root, Arctic Root, Roseroot

Overview

Rhodiola rosea, commonly known as Golden Root or Arctic Root, is an adaptogenic herb native to high-altitude regions of Europe and Asia. It has been traditionally used to enhance mental performance, reduce stress, and improve physical endurance. The plant contains bioactive compounds, primarily rosavin and salidroside, which are believed to be responsible for its pharmacological effects. Rhodiola is available in various forms, including capsules, tablets, and liquid extracts. Research suggests potential benefits in cognitive function, physical performance, and stress reduction. While the evidence base is growing, more high-quality human trials are needed to confirm these effects and establish optimal usage guidelines. It is generally considered safe, but awareness of potential side effects and interactions is important.

Benefits

Rhodiola rosea has several evidence-based benefits. It may improve cognitive function, particularly learning and memory, although human evidence is less consistent than animal studies. Acute supplementation can enhance endurance performance and reduce perceived exertion, while chronic supplementation may improve anaerobic exercise performance. Rhodiola is also effective in reducing mental fatigue and stress levels in healthy individuals. Additionally, it exhibits antioxidant properties, potentially reducing oxidative stress. Athletes may benefit from improved endurance and reduced muscle damage during exercise. Individuals experiencing stress and fatigue may find Rhodiola helpful in managing their symptoms. Effect sizes vary across studies, and more research is needed to establish consistent clinical significance.

How it works

Rhodiola rosea exerts its effects through multiple mechanisms. It influences neurotransmitter levels, enhancing central nervous system activity and exhibiting antioxidant effects. The herb interacts with the nervous system to improve cognitive function and with the cardiovascular system to enhance endurance. Bioactive compounds like rosavin and salidroside may interact with monoamine neurotransmitters and opioid peptides. While the exact mechanisms are still being investigated, Rhodiola's adaptogenic properties are believed to help the body adapt to stress by modulating the release of stress hormones and improving cellular energy production. The bioavailability of its active compounds is not well-documented, but they are believed to be absorbed and utilized by the body within hours of ingestion.

Side effects

Rhodiola rosea is generally considered safe with minimal side effects reported in clinical trials. Common side effects may include dry mouth, dizziness, and restlessness. Uncommon side effects such as allergic reactions or gastrointestinal disturbances are rare. No severe adverse effects have been consistently reported. However, potential interactions with blood thinners and certain antidepressants should be considered due to its effects on neurotransmitters. Rhodiola is contraindicated during pregnancy and breastfeeding due to insufficient safety data. Caution is advised in individuals with bipolar disorder due to potential mood-altering effects. It is important to start with a low dose to assess tolerance and consult a healthcare provider if taking medications or having underlying health conditions.

Dosage

The minimum effective dose of Rhodiola rosea typically starts at 100-200 mg per day. The optimal dosage range is generally 200-400 mg per day for most benefits. While the maximum safe dose is not well-established, doses up to 600 mg per day have been used in some studies. It is best taken 30 minutes to 1 hour before exercise or mental tasks. Standardized extracts containing rosavin and salidroside are preferred. Bioavailability may be enhanced with food intake. It is recommended to start with a low dose and monitor effects before increasing. Consult a healthcare provider for personalized dosage recommendations, especially if you have underlying health conditions or are taking medications.

FAQs

How should I take Rhodiola?

It is recommended to start with a low dose (100-200mg) and monitor effects before increasing. Take it 30-60 minutes before exercise or mentally demanding tasks for optimal results.

Is Rhodiola safe?

Generally safe, but consult a healthcare provider if taking medications or having health conditions. Common side effects are mild, but be aware of potential interactions with blood thinners and antidepressants.

What are the expected results?

You may experience improved endurance, reduced fatigue, and enhanced mental clarity. Rhodiola is an adaptogen, so its effects are more about helping your body adapt to stress rather than providing a stimulant effect.

When is the best time to take Rhodiola?

It is best taken before exercise or mentally demanding tasks to enhance performance and reduce fatigue. Taking it in the morning may also help improve focus and energy levels throughout the day.

What are some common misconceptions about Rhodiola?

It is not a stimulant; its effects are more aligned with adaptogenic properties, helping the body adapt to stress. It's also important to manage expectations, as individual responses can vary.

Research Sources

  • https://www.frontiersin.org/journals/pharmacology/articles/10.3389/fphar.2018.01415/full – This systematic review and meta-analysis focused on animal models and found that Rhodiola rosea improves learning and memory. The study highlights the potential cognitive benefits of Rhodiola, but notes the need for more human studies to confirm these findings. The quality of the review is considered moderate due to its reliance on animal data.
  • https://pubmed.ncbi.nlm.nih.gov/37495266/ – This systematic review, encompassing 13 studies with 263 participants, investigated the effects of Rhodiola rosea on sports performance. The review found positive effects on endurance and anaerobic performance, although the results were heterogeneous. The quality of the review is moderate due to the high risk of bias in many of the included studies.
  • https://www.frontiersin.org/journals/pharmacology/articles/10.3389/fphar.2023.1139239/full – This review examined the efficacy and safety of various Rhodiola species, finding potential benefits in stress reduction and physical performance. However, the review's focus on multiple Rhodiola species limits its specificity to Rhodiola rosea. The quality of the review is moderate due to the inclusion of different species.
  • https://pubmed.ncbi.nlm.nih.gov/35464040/ – This study investigates the effects of Rhodiola rosea on exercise performance and recovery. It suggests that Rhodiola may improve endurance and reduce muscle damage during exercise. More research is needed to confirm these findings and determine the optimal dosage and timing for supplementation.
  • https://www.cambridge.org/core/journals/british-journal-of-nutrition/article/rhodiola-rosea-as-an-adaptogen-to-enhance-exercise-performance-a-review-of-the-literature/C29592E00A7A6050E6AD5B1B87013427 – This review examines Rhodiola rosea as an adaptogen to enhance exercise performance. It synthesizes findings from various studies, highlighting Rhodiola's potential to improve endurance and reduce fatigue during physical activity. The review emphasizes the need for further research to fully understand the mechanisms and optimal usage of Rhodiola in sports and exercise.
